Beijing Fuhao is a 3 star level tourism hotel which is located in Wangfujing Street facing the Capital Theatre. Wangfujing street is to its South and next door is the Overseas Chinese Mansion. There are convenient transportation links near by. The hotel covers more than 7000 square meters and it has 104 rooms.

I have to rate the service of Fuhao Hotel was fantastic. Thank you for your services as you were very helpful and I enjoyed my time in China. Please accept my good review of Fu Hao as I enjoyed my stay there. If I can offer one suggestion, the hotel should have at least two of their staff have more training in English so they become a little more fluent with it. At times, only the Bellhop and morning Cashier were the only staff members that spoke English. This would only better their business but as far as accomidations, the place was a success. Thank you again.

I am very satisfied with the service you have provided. Everything worked out fine and all I hade to do was show up with my reservation and check in. The hotel fitted your description very well. It was very well located on the main shopping street with a lot of restaurants and bars in the area and within walking distance of the Forbidden City. The hotel was quiet and clean and I had the choice between western and Chinese breakfast. Not all the staff spoke english but I was able to make myself understood at all times.

Satisfied. However, when I did a change of reservation I had to contact you 3 times before the change was actually done. I think this could be improved. I am not so satisifed with this hotel. While I was in Beijing, I went to the hotel 2 days in advance to verify that my reservation was ok. I noticed that their personnel speaks hardly english and it was very difficult to communicate with them, even simple things. The only person that spoke english was the hotel manager that was not doing customer service. Initially, they even didn't find my reservation, and it took almost one hour to find the paper when I had decided to call your office to give a complaint for the "missing reservation". On the check-in day, it took also almost another hour just to fill the registration papers because of the same problems. Otherwise the room was nice and the overall service as well.
